In math, we compare two numbers and use a symbol between two determine which of the numbers is greater or lesser than the other. The best way to help kids understand the concept is through math worksheets for kids like greater than less than worksheets for practice.

The greater than symbol is >. Greater than and less than symbols are used to compare expressions and numbers. For example, 8 > 6 and is read as ‘8 is greater than 6’. And, the less than symbol is denoted as, <. Two other comparison symbols are represented as (greater than or equal to) and (less than or equal to). Activities that Help in Learning Greater Than and Less Than Worksheets 

Comparing numbers is not boring when fun activities are a part of learning sessions. Allowing little ones to regularly practice the greater than or less than worksheets can be helpful for them to learn this concept. By including math games for kids that can engage them in learning alongside having fun is a great idea. Hence, engage little learners in the activities that help in learning greater than less than concept. Here are some activities mentioned below

  • Hands-on Symbolic activities: Kids can associate with the letter ‘V’ as a greater than symbol in this activity. Parents and teachers can give the little ones alphabet stickers or stencils for math group or individual activities. Also, children can use straws to make greater than or less than symbols. As the straws are pretty flexible, it makes it easy for kids to bend them and create the < or > shapes. Once symbols are made, make symbols used on the greater than less than worksheet for practice. Then, compare two numbers using the greater than or less than symbol created with the straw. 
  • Scavenger Hunt: Now, this is one of the most interesting and exciting activities for kids. Search the magazines and newspapers for numbers. And, another great place to get numbers is in the sales ads that are printed in the newspapers. Finally, cut them and use those numbers in a scavenger hunt activity. Ask kids to mark the greater than less than numbers for their understanding of the concept on the worksheet. 
  • Random numbers: Make a greater than less than worksheet of different numbers printed or written in bold. Like, 21 17, 7 3, etc., Now give the little ones this worksheet of random numbers and ask them to analyze the numbers and mark the greater than or less than symbols. The first child who finishes this can be declared as a winner.
  • Alligator Teeth: This is a fun and exciting game for little learners. Tutors can draw alligator teeth on every symbol. Then, let them know that the alligator always ‘eats’ the biggest number. Next, draw an instance of a number comparison on the paper or board, such as 3 < 7. Using the interactive boards, play Greater Than or Less Than 1 to 20 with the little minds.
  • Spin: Create one, two, or three digit numbers by flipping over number flashcards or playing cards. Make a note of the number. Now, spin to learn which symbol to use: > , <  or =. Then, write down the symbol. Later, think of a number that completes the comparison and make a note of it.
  • Spot the number: Make opportunities for kids to practice greater than less than worksheets by spotting the numbers in the house. For instance, you can ask kids to explore the house and check if there are any comparing numbers written anywhere in the house. If yes, ask them to write the numbers on the worksheet and compare using the greater than or less than symbols. It is the best way to introduce the concept of symbols to children. It help them write the symbols accurately while solving mathematical problems.
  • Count the number of images: This is a visually appealing activity for children where they can count the number of images and mark the greater than or less than symbols. You can include different themes for the activity such as food, animals, toys, etc. Ask them to count the number of items and mark the symbols on the greater than less than worksheet provided. This hands-on activity help them stay focused and active throughout their learning process.
